JtG-Migrator (Version 0.9c)


Zweck des Tools: 

1. Beim Update von Jack auf eine neue Version sollen Timerlisten und Einstellungen bertragen werden knnen. 

2. Die JtG-Einstellungen sollen in einem lesbaren (Text-) Format exportiert werden knnen, um den Support zu vereinfachen! 

Das Programm kommt mit nderungen der Datenbankstruktur zurecht.


A. Installation

- JtgMigrator und README.txt in ein gemeinsames Verzeichnis kopieren.

- JtgMigrator.reg ausfhren (legt Informationen ber Pfad in Registry an).

- Wenn die Anwendung nicht unter einem Administrator-Konto aufgerufen wird, sind die Berechtigungen des Registry-Keys zu ndern:

	regedt32 -> [HKEY_LOCAL_MACHINE\SOFTWARE\JtGMigrator] -> Berechtigungen -> Anwender bentigen Schreibrechte.


B. Die Vorgehensweise bei einem Update:

- Jtg-Migrator.exe in ein beliebiges Verzeichnis (NICHT JtG-Programmverzeichnis) kopieren.

- Jtg-Migrator starten.

- Falls notwendig, Default-Pfad der Datenbank ndern durch Button "...".

- Falls notwendig, Default-Pfad der Einstellungsdateien ndern durch Button "...". 
  
  	WICHTIG: Der gewhlte Pfad fr Ex- und Import sollte nicht mit dem JtG-Programmverzeichnis identisch sein, 
	da dieses bei einem Update gelscht wird!

- Nacheinander die beiden "-> XML"-Knpfe fr Einstellungen und Timer bettigen.

- Das Programm erstellt im gewhlten Pfad zwei XML-Dateien mit den Inhalten der jeweiligen Datenbank-Tabellen.

	"Einstellungen.xml" = Jack the Grabber Einstellungen
	"Aufnahmen.xml" = Jack the Grabber Timer

- Jack the Grabber deinstallieren, Programmverzeichnis lschen.

- Neue Version von Jack the Grabber installieren.

- Jtg-Migrator aufrufen.

- Nacheinander beide "XML -> JtG"-Knpfe bettigen.

- JtG fgt die Timer der Tabelle an. Die JtG-Default-Settings werden komplett berschrieben.



C. Sonstige Export-Funktionen

C.1 Einstellungen fr Support-Zwecke exportieren.

- Settings -> Text - Knopf bettigen.

- Pfad whlen. Es entsteht eine lesbare Text-Datei.

C.2 Serien-Datenbank exportieren.

- JtG-Serien -> XML -Knopf bettigen

C.3 Einstellungen in Zwischenablage kopieren

- Lasche "Settings" whlen.

- Knopf "Einstellungen holen" bettigen -> Daten erscheinen in Textfenster.

- Knopf "In Zwischenablage kopieren" bettigen -> Daten werden in Zwischenablage kopiert.


ACHTUNG: Das Programm ist noch kaum getestet. Am besten vor eigenen Versuchen die inter.mdb sichern!


Die Entwicklung erfolgte unter Verwendung der ADO.NET-Klassen, das Programm sollte daher in jeder Umgebung laufen, in der JtG auch luft.

Hamburg, 06.02.04
tosh


*** Changes ***

07.02.2004 Vers. 0.9c

-README um Abschnitt zur Installation erweitert.

06.02.2004 Vers. 0.9c

- Pfad-Einstellungen werden nun beim Beenden des Programms in der Registry gespeichert.
- JtG-Einstellungen knnen nun in die Zwischenablage kopiert werden.
- Serien.mdb kann nun in zwei XML-Dateien exportiert werden. Rckweg ist vorgesehen, funktioniert aber noch nicht.